Port Deposit, MD · Boat Ramp · Public

Port Deposit is a public boat ramp on Susquehanna River near Port Deposit, Maryland. This beginner-level spot offers kayaking, canoeing. Amenities include boat ramp, parking, restrooms. Best visited in spring and summer and fall.

Paddling Tips

  • Dress for the water temperature, not the air temperature.
  • Know where your take-out is and how long the run takes before launching.
  • Scout downstream from the launch before committing to your paddle.
  • Always face upstream when entering or exiting your boat at the ramp.
